Clean Re-installation of the Operating system means, deleting all the previous partition which had windows installed in it and then creating new partition to install windows. Here is the detailed information on performing a Clean Re-installation of Windows Vista.

**NOTE: Please ensure to back up all the data from your computer before re-installing windows as it would erase everything from your computer.
